I have a lot of the same issues, stricture, nausea and vomiting, etc...My surgery was 12-21 and I just feel like I am eating semi normal. What does work well for me with good Protein amounts is the Quest bars from GNC . I like the vanilla almond and the coconut...not to sweet and go down easily. I lived on smoothies for a long time that I made with Greek yogurt, diet cran grape, frozen strawberries and ice. Sometimes I added a bit of protein powder if I though my stomach could handle it. I buy the plain light Cabot Greek . 20 grams a cup. I make the smoothies at night and freeze them so I can ear them like a sorbet. They were my lifesaver for many months,
You are not alone in your challenges, hang in there...it will get better
